A leading UK water solutions provider is seeking a proactive Reactive Works Coordinator to enhance service delivery on the wastewater network. This role involves scheduling urgent works, liaising with customers, and managing field teams to ensure timely resolutions.

Ideal candidates have experience in scheduling or planning roles within utilities, excellent communication skills, and a customer-first attitude. Competitive benefits are offered along with a chance to contribute to critical environmental services.
